TICKET-4182: Config drift in Quillbase ORM shim

Plugin authors: the legacy Quillbase ORM layer is being refactored into the new adapter interface. Staging and prod have drifted — connection pool sizes, dialect flags, and migration timeouts no longer match the committed baseline. Do not copy values from staging until the refactor lands. Plugins targeting the old mapper API must migrate by the Harrowgate release. The canonical settings we are reconciling against are as follows.

deployment values, yahag-hafop:
BRIATH_LOG_LEVEL=warn
BRIATH_METRICS_HOST=metrics.briath.lumicworks.corp
BRIATH_POOL_SIZE=32

**Alert: TileForge cache eviction storm**

Fires when the TileForge rendering cache evicts more than 40% of warm tiles within five minutes, usually after a style deploy invalidates too broadly. Check recent merges touching cache keys before approving related changes. If the alert persists beyond two cycles, escalate to the Atlas Pipeline team.

billing contact of fajog-fafop = fraox.istdor@nelvrosys.corp

Subject: On-call intro — Fernpress incremental rebuilds

Hello, and welcome aboard. Fernpress rebuilds only the pages whose content hashes changed, so a "stuck" page usually means its dependency graph entry is stale rather than the builder being down. Please verify the graph freshness timestamp before triggering a full rebuild, as full rebuilds take roughly ninety minutes. The detailed triage procedure is documented on the page below.

operations page: https://confluence.lumicsys.internal/projects/display/projects/display